Close Bollinger Bands Crossover

Recommended Posts

Close Bollinger bands crossover is a client-side VTL indicator. This indicator is based on Bollinger bands. The idea behind Bollinger bands is when the price is above the upper band, it is too high, and a mean reversion is expected. This indicator marks a red down arrow when the price closes above the upper Bollinger band. When the price close inside the Bollinger bands after closing above the upper band, it plots a green up arrow.

This indicator is useful in short-term mean reversion trading. When the red arrow appears, consider opening a short trade and then cover the short trade when the price closes inside the band. However, in strong trends, this may fail. It is better to use these signals in rangebound market conditions.

Parameters:

1.       Period – The Bollinger band period, default is 20

2.       Deviation – The standard deviations for bands, default is 2

3.       Shift – Bar shift, default is 0

 

 

The basic assumption of Bollinger bands is price will remain inside the band most of the time, when price moves beyond the band, it will immediately come back inside the band. However, in strong trends, prices remain outside the band for longer periods before reverting inside the band. Identifying the overall market conditions before using the signals to open trades is important. In rangebound market conditions, these signals work better.

Didi Index Clean & Reversed

Didi index clean and reversed is a client side VertexFX VTL indicator. It is adapted from the Didi index indicator. In this version the slow line is displayed. The Did index is based on moving averages and show the trend direction. Didi Index CR is used in different ways by traders. When the Index is above 1, the trend is up, when it is below 1, the trend is down. In the original version of Didi Index, Trend is up when the slow line is below 1. Hence the name reversed.

A simple method to trade is when the Didi index cross above the middle line, open a long trade, if it cross below the middle line, open a short position. The middle line is placed at 1. Use a fixed target and stoploss or base stoploss on support resistance levels. As the index shows the trend, one can open positions when pullback happens to a support/resistance level.

Parameters:

MA Method:     Moving average type,  1 SMA, 2 EMA, 3 WMA

Applied Price:    Price field for indicator calculation, 1 Close, 2 Open, 3 High, 4 Low, 5 Median, 6 Typical, 7 Weighted

Mean Period:   Mean MA Period

Slow Period:    Slow MA Period

Try different set of parameter values and back test the indicator before starting to trade with Didi Index. The indicator can be coupled with other indicators to generate reliable trading signals.

Elegant Oscillator

The elegant oscillator is client side VTL indicator. It is based on signal processing algorithms and used in mean reverting trading systems. Mean Reversion theory suggests that after an extreme price move, asset prices tend to return back to normal or average levels. Prices routinely oscillate around the mean or average price but tend to return to that same average price over and over. Mean reversion strategies open trades when price moves to extreme levels, expecting price to return to the historical mean price. This is a counter trend trading strategy.

The elegant oscillator helps in identifying extreme price levels. Elegant Oscillator is a technical indicator based on signal processing techniques. It calculates the inverse Fisher transform of price and applies the smoothing filter to it. The resulting line oscillates between the values -1.0 and +1.0. Find out the extreme levels it reached in the historical chart and open a counter trend trade when it reaches around the historical extreme levels. It is better to be used with other indicators to confirm the signals.

Parameters:

Band Edge   Parameter to calculate the band edge, default is 20

                Oscillator Period  - Number of bars in the indicator calculations, default is 50

Price            - Price field to calculate the indicator.  1 Close, 2 Open, 3 High, 4 Low, 5 Median, 6 Typical, 7 Weighted

 

Test the indicator on charts with different parameter values and pick the best parameter values for each instrument before using it in trading.

    • Date: 1st December 2023. Market Recap: A November to remember! A November to remember. The markets were all over the place to end the month. While the FOMC is still the focal point, repositioning after some big moves on the month and positioning into year-end were the main drivers. The FOMC has reached peak rates, according to Fed funds futures, and rate cuts are the next action, now fully priced for May. Economic Indicators & Central Banks:   PCE: Data has been mixed but generally reflect progress on the FOMC’s inflation goal and has convinced markets that rate cuts are underway — core PCE fell to 3.5% y/y from 3.7% y/y previously, but is still well above the 2% target. US pending home sales declined. OPEC+ announced an additional 1 mln barrels in cuts. The cuts will be announced individually by members, according to delegates. The Saudi Arabia is expected to extend its down voluntary cut of 1 million barrels. Market Trends:   Best month in 40 years! Treasuries rallied on FOMC expectations. But profit taking ahead of comments from Chair Powell today unwound some of the froth. The curve steepened to -36 bps versus -50 bps Monday. Stocks: Wall Street befittingly finished mixed. The US30 rallied 8.9% with the US100 up 10.7%. For the month the US30 was up 8.8%, its second best November since 1980, according to Bloomberg. For the S&P, 10 of the 11 sectors are higher on the month. Asia Stock markets were under pressure overnight, with the Hang Seng underperforming, despite a better than expected China Caixin manufacturing PMI that managed to lift above the 50 point no change mark again. Financial Markets Performance:   The USDIndex finished at 103.40 recovering from the slide to the 102.36 the prior two days after weaker than expected European and Chinese data. EURUSD broke below 1.09, indicating a possible reversal of the 2-month rally, however 1.0830-1.0860 remains the key support area. USDJPY rebounds to 148.30, USDCAD dips further into 1-year triangle with immediate support at 1.35, while GBPUSD settles above 1.26 despite US Dollar appreciation. Gold slipped about -0.4% to the $2036 area on the rise in yields and some fading of haven trades. USOIL slumped 2.9% to $75.59 after spiking 2.2% to $79.60 after OPEC+ announced a further production cut. Key Mover: EURCHF down by 1.26%. Next Support levels: 0.95, 0.9440 and 0.9375.
